Guys i've been looking to your cars and i realized that extended shackles + body lift is enough for you.
I'm right or you need to do some extra modifications to fit 33's ?
2 inch lift should get 33's no worries
I need just extended shackles (work in process) + 3.5cm wheels spacers and the boggers will spin without rubbing anywhere! It's enough for a "poor" SD33T! :)
iv only needed a 30 mm body lift to fit 34 under mine.

I'd have to agree there mate. Although the 86 models is an MK. Same diff though. I had an MK and stupidly sold it when I was building my first house so I would have extra money to put into the house. But I never need the extra money in the end and the guy I sold it too wouldn't sell it back to me :(
This was my MK around 18 years ago, just before it went in for 2inch lift, 2inch body lift and 33inch BFG's on black sunnies. It was the Anniversary Edition, so it had full velour trim, even the canopy was lined, the canopy on the back was NOT fibreglass but metal and painted to the color of the car. And it also had factory suspension seats.
